Career
Donovan has been a SEIU community leader since the 1970s. He was elected to the Connecticut General Assembly in 1992 representing the 84th Assembly District of Meriden, Connecticut. He later served as House Chair of the Labor and Public Employees Committee from 1997 to 2003 and was elected Majority Leader, serving from November 2004 to 2008. Donovan was first elected to serve as Speaker of the House in 2009.
